Understanding the Importance of a Good Baby Cot

A baby cot isn't just a bed; it plays a pivotal role in guaranteeing your child's security, convenience, and well-being. An excellent baby cot can:

  • Help minimize the risk of Sudden Infant Death Syndrome (SIDS) with functions that promote safe sleep.
  • Offer a comfortable sleeping environment favorable to a baby's healthy development.
  • Stand the test of time, with some convertible styles that develop as your child grows.

Kinds Of Baby Cots

When it pertains to baby cots, there are a number of options readily available. Below is a table summing up the most common types:

Type of Baby CotDescriptionProsCons
Requirement CotA conventional cot with fixed sides.Tough; typically lasts 2-3 years.Can use up a great deal of area.
Convertible CotA cot that can transform into a young child bed or daybed.Long-term usage; cost-effective.Initial expense can be higher.
Travel CotA light-weight, collapsible cot ideal for travel.Portable; simple to establish.May not be as resilient as basic cots.
Co-SleeperA cot that connects to the parents' bed for simple access.Promotes bonding; hassle-free.Limited usage as the baby grows.
Moses BasketA small, portable basket for babies.Cozy; ideal for babies.Not appropriate for older babies.
CradleA little, rocking bed for infants.Gentle rocking movement; calming.Restricted weight capability.

Factors to consider When Choosing a Baby Cot

When picking a baby cot, it's important to think about various aspects to make the best choice for your household:

  1. Safety Standards: Ensure the cot meets all existing safety guidelines. Look for cots certified by acknowledged safety organizations.

  2. Product: Choose a cot made from high-quality, non-toxic materials. Strong wood is often chosen for its toughness and safety.

  3. Size: Evaluate the available area in your home. Standard cots can be bulky, so measure your area in advance.

  4. Adjustable Mattress Heights: Opt for a cot with adjustable bed mattress heights to make it much easier to lay your baby down and to adjust as they grow.

  5. Reduce of Assembly: Check for clear guidelines and guarantee it is simple to put together and dismantle, specifically if you choose a travel cot.

  6. Budget: Determine your budget. Baby cots range from cost effective options to high-end models; balance quality and expense to discover the ideal fit.

Secret Features to Look For

Here are some vital functions moms and dads ought to consider when purchasing a baby cot:

  • Slatted Sides: Ensure the slats are spaced no more than 2.5 inches apart to prevent entrapment.

  • Durable Construction: A strong frame is essential for safety. Shake the cot when put together to examine for stability.

  • Easy to Clean: Fabrics, bed mattress, and surface areas must be simple to tidy and preserve hygiene.

  • Fixed Sides: Fixed sides are usually safer than drop-side cots, which have actually been prohibited in numerous countries due to safety concerns.

  • Mattress Fit: The bed mattress should fit comfortably within the cot frame without any gaps to prevent suffocation.

Upkeep and Care

Correct maintenance of the baby cot guarantees its longevity and safety. Here are some ideas:

  • Regular Inspections: Check the cot for loose screws, fractures, or use and tear regularly. Tighten any bolts as needed.

  • Cleaning up: Wipe it down with a moist cloth and mild soap. Prevent extreme chemicals that could be harmful to your baby.

  • Mattress Care: Use a waterproof cover to safeguard the mattress from spills and accidents. Replace the mattress if it becomes used.

Frequently asked questions

1. What is the finest age to shift from a cot to a toddler bed?

Many children transition to a toddler bed between the ages of 2 and 3 years, but this can vary based on the kid's size, habits, and readiness.

2. Can I use a pre-owned cot?

Yes, however guarantee that it meets existing safety requirements. Inspect for recalls and inspect it thoroughly for damage.

3. How do I understand if my baby is safe in their cot?

Screen your baby's sleeping position and ensure they are on their back. Use a firm bed mattress and prevent placing toys or blankets in the cot that might present a suffocation threat.

4. What are convertible cots?

Convertible cots are flexible sleeping solutions that can transform into various bed types as your kid grows, extending their use from infancy to childhood.

5. How do I choose the right mattress for my baby cot?

Go with a firm, breathable bed mattress that fits comfortably in the cot. Avoid soft bedding, pillows, or toys in the crib with the baby.
